Cranberry Collagen Nice Cream
Prep Time 13 minutes
Cook Time 7 minutes
Chill Time 10 minutes
Total Time 30 minutes
Servings 4
Calories 110 kcal
Ingredients
Cranberry swirl
- 1 cup fresh cranberries
- 2 Tbsp. orange juice
- 1 tsp. orange zest
- 1 Tbsp. maple syrup
Nice cream base
- 4 scoops Codeage Multi Collagen Peptides + Allulose
- 3-4 large bananas sliced and frozen solid
- 1/2 tsp. vanilla extract
- 1/4 tsp. balsamic vinegar
Optional
- Splash coconut milk or walnut milk, as needed
- Pinch sea salt
- Pinch cinnamon
Instructions
-
In small saucepan over medium heat, simmer and stir cranberries, orange juice, orange zest and maple syrup about 5 minutes until berries begin to burst and mixture has a jam consistency.
-
Transfer cranberry mixture to bowl and let cool completely. To speed cooling, place in refrigeratoe or freezer 10 minutes.
-
To food processor or high-speed blender, add frozen banana slices and pulse until crumbly, then fully blend until thick and creamy like soft serve. If needed, add coconut milk or walnut milk 1 Tbsp. at a time, using just enough to keep it moving in the blender.
-
To mixture, add vanilla, balsamic vinegar and optional salt and cinnamon. Add cooled cranberry mixture and Codeage Multi Collagen Peptides + Allulose. Blend until smooth for bright pink nice cream or pulse a few times to keep cranberry swirls and chunks.
-
Enjoy immediately as soft serve, or transfer to container and freeze 2-4 hours for firmer, scoopable texture.
